Heather is a Principal and Registered Architect at The Fulcrum Agency, where she brings considerable experience in community-led projects in remote locations across WA and the NT.
Heather believes in the potential of participatory design to enhance lives and empower communities. She led a series of award-winning housing and community infrastructure projects on Groote Eylandt, where she formed meaningful relationships with young women and female Elders across the Archipelago. This approach proved equally valuable in Wadeye, NT, where she guided Traditional Owners through a complex community planning process, helping them articulate and map out their vision for the township’s future.
As well as her commitment to delivering excellent projects, Heather oversees the financial wellbeing of the practice, ensuring that our work is delivered on budget and according to client expectations. Her focus on design excellence and operational rigour has been instrumental in building lasting relationships with remote communities while maintaining the practice’s sustainability.
